Specialist in management and maintenance of integration platforms

As part of the BCED, SPW Digital, and more specifically the Data Exchange Service Center, has been designated as a stakeholder in the IT hub.

One of the important missions of the Service Center is to provide an IT system (Enterprise Service Bus and API Management Solution) – enabling data exchanges between applications and authentic sources.

Alongside the implementation of data exchanges, these platforms are also intended to support a large part of the technologies involved in the SOA (Service-Oriented Architecture / API) approach, which SPW Digital has decided to adopt.

Web Services and APIs are at the heart of SOA and are typically deployed on these platforms. These deployments are similar to system administration and configuration tasks, but also involve development due to the significant variability of each Web Service or API.

In this context, SPW Digital is looking for a specialist responsible for the administration, operation, and maintenance of our integration platforms (ESB, API Management, etc.), whose tasks will include:

  • Ensuring the administration, configuration, and supervision of integration platforms (ESB, API Management).
  • Participating in the implementation, deployment, and maintenance of Web Services and APIs.
  • Contributing to the automation of processes using tools such as Ansible, GitLab CI/CD, Jenkins, etc.
  • Providing level 2 technical support to internal teams.
  • Participating in system monitoring (monitoring, logs, alerting).
  • Documenting procedures, configurations, and best practices.
  • Collaborating with project teams in an Agile environment.
